FIRLAWN Nursing Home in Holt has been hit with an inadequate rating by the Care Quality Commission.

Inspectors wrote in their report on the care home, in The Street, that it scored inadequate for providing a safe service, a caring service and a well-led service.

They added that the effectiveness and responsiveness of the service they provided to the 27 patients, when the inspection was made on May 1 and 2, required improvement.

In future the care home was told to meet individual needs better and to involve patients in decisions about the care they received.

Director Chad Doveton said: “We have successfully taken our care home at Hill House near Malmesbury out of special measures and we will apply the same techniques to do the same with Firlawn.

“We are excited about our future and we know we can turn it around. We have been improving the way we have been operating recently.”
